Maxillary aery: Ligation of this aery is done in uncontrollable posterior epistaxis. Approach is Caldwell-Luc operation through pterygopalatine fossa Posterior wall of maxillary sinus is removed and the maxillary aery or its branches are blocked by applying clips. The procedure is now superceded by transnasal endoscopic sphenopalatine aery ligation. Ref: Dhingra 7e pg 201,469.
